RESILIENT FLOORING RESILIENT & RESPONSIBLE
Mapei UK expands its Zero Line with CO2 fully offset resilient flooring products, delivering high- performance, low-VOC adhesives and preparation solutions for safer, more sustainable installations.
Mapei UK has extended its Zero Line with the addition of six best-selling resilient products, five of which are manufactured in the UK. The new series provides a full Zero resilient range – featuring established, core products – now with CO2 fully offset in the entire life cycle. Each of the products also benefits from a very low VOC EMICODE: EC1 Plus certified formulation, providing a safe, high-performance solution for contractors and specifiers. A further new preparation product – Ultraplan Eco 3215 – will join the Zero Line in the spring.
The Zero resilient range includes an all-in-one adhesive, a fibre- reinforced formulation, a universal acrylic primer, a carpet tile tackifier, an ultra-fast hardening self-levelling compound and a fast-track patching compound, each developed to provide a safe and sustainable low-odour solution.
Universal adhesive, Ultrabond Eco V4 Evolution Zero is a ready- to-use and easy to apply adhesive, with a strong rapid initial tack and a long open time. It can be used with PVC, LVT and rubber flooring, as well as textile floor and wall coverings. It’s also suitable in wet lay or pressure sensitive applications and for use with underfloor heating. Specifically developed for LVT floors, the second adhesive – Ultrabond Eco 4 LVT Zero – is a fibre-reinforced, high-temperature adhesive that guarantees exceptional performance in terms of adhesion and dimensional stability. Product features include easy application, with low-to- no waiting time, excellent initial grab and peel strength and high sheer resistance.
The third product – Ultrabond Eco Tack TX+ Zero – is a solvent- free and non-staining carpet tile tackifier. The fast-track acrylic
adhesive creates a permanently tacky film, allowing for the easy removal and replacement of carpet tiles. It can also be used to prevent loose lay LVT, textile flooring and carpet underlay from slipping.
Two floor preparation products also join the range: Eco Prim T Plus Zero – a fast-track universal acrylic resin-based primer developed to improve the adhesion of levelling compounds on all absorbent and non-absorbent substrates, and Ultraplan Eco 3215 Zero – an ultra-fast hardening, water-mixed, self-smoothing compound. Fine-grained, ultra-fast drying cementitious patching compound – Planipatch Xtra Zero – completes the series and is used for local repairs and skim coating down to a ‘feather-edge’.
Each of the Ultrabond products are also certified to Blauer Engle DE-UZ113 and M1 Emission Class, and the adhesives are castor compliant in accordance with EN 12529.
The Zero Line series demonstrates Mapei’s commitment to the planet, to people and to biodiversity. CO2 emissions measured throughout the life cycle of products from the Zero line in 2026 using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) methodology, verified and certified with EPDs, have been offset through the acquisition of certified carbon credits in support of forestry protection projects. The Zero Line currently includes products from Mapei’s ceramic and stone materials, cleaning, maintenance and protection, mortars and masonry restoration, waterproofing and coatings lines.
